Top Wavy Haircut Styles
The Lob is a neck-grazing cut perfect for wavy hair. It sits between short and mid-length, enhancing natural waves. This style creates an effortless, polished look that suits many face shapes.
Graduated Bob features stacked layers at the back with longer front pieces. It adds shape and volume to wavy hair, making waves appear more defined and lively. This cut looks sharp and elegant.
Classic Shag works well with playful, loose waves. Its choppy layers create texture and movement, giving a cool, undone vibe. This style suits those who love a relaxed, casual look.
Wolf Cut combines shag and mullet styles. It offers lots of volume and edge, perfect for thick, wavy hair. The wolf cut gives a bold and trendy appearance.
Long Layers are ideal for low-maintenance styling. They remove weight and add flow, letting waves fall naturally. This cut keeps hair healthy and full of body without much effort.

Haircut Tips For Wavy Hair
Layering helps remove weight and adds natural movement to wavy hair. It creates a soft, flowing look that enhances waves. Layers also prevent hair from looking too heavy or flat. Stylists usually cut layers to frame the face well.
Dry cutting is a technique where hair is cut while dry. This helps the stylist see how waves naturally fall. It allows for better shaping and controlling volume. Dry cutting works well for thick or curly waves.
A good stylist knows how to handle wavy hair. They understand how waves behave and where to add texture. Ask your stylist for advice about the best cut for your wave pattern. Communication is key for a perfect haircut.
Managing frizz and texture is important. Use light styling creams or serums to control frizz. Avoid heavy products that weigh hair down. Regular trims also keep ends healthy and reduce frizz.

Haircare To Enhance Wavy Cuts
Best products for wavy hair include lightweight shampoos and conditioners. Choose formulas that add moisture without weighing hair down. Use leave-in conditioners or curl creams to define waves and reduce frizz. Avoid heavy oils that can make waves limp.
Maintaining healthy waves means regular trims to prevent split ends and keep shape. Use a wide-tooth comb to detangle hair gently. Avoid brushing dry waves as it causes frizz and breaks curls.
Styling tools and techniques work best at low heat settings. Diffusers help keep waves bouncy and reduce frizz. Air drying or scrunching hair while damp enhances natural wave patterns.
Protecting hair from damage requires heat protectants before styling. Avoid excessive heat and harsh chemicals. Wear hats or use UV protectants when outdoors to shield hair from sun damage.
